Fox News Apps and Streaming Options

Fox News provides several avenues for viewers to access their content digitally. Whether you're on the go or relaxing at home, there's a way to stay connected. The primary app you'll want to know about is the Fox News app itself. This app is available on both iOS (Apple) and Android devices, making it accessible to a wide range of smartphone and tablet users. With the Fox News app, you can stream live news coverage, watch your favorite Fox News shows on demand, and read the latest articles and opinion pieces. It’s your one-stop-shop for all things Fox News. Keep in mind that while some content is free, accessing the live stream usually requires a subscription through a cable provider or a streaming service that carries Fox News. This is a standard practice in the media industry, as it helps to support the network's operations and content creation. So, before you get too excited, double-check that you have the necessary credentials to unlock the full potential of the app.

Beyond the Fox News app, several streaming services offer Fox News as part of their channel lineup. These services act as alternatives to traditional cable subscriptions, providing a way to watch live TV over the internet. Some of the most popular options include Sling TV, YouTube TV, Hulu + Live TV, and FuboTV. Each of these services has its own pricing structure and channel packages, so it’s worth doing a little research to see which one best fits your needs and budget. For example, Sling TV is known for its affordable base packages, while YouTube TV offers a more comprehensive selection of channels. Hulu + Live TV is a great option if you’re already a Hulu subscriber, as it bundles live TV with Hulu’s on-demand library. And FuboTV is geared towards sports fans, with a wide range of sports channels available. When choosing a streaming service, consider factors such as the availability of other channels you enjoy, the number of simultaneous streams allowed, and the quality of the streaming experience. Most services offer free trials, so you can test them out before committing to a subscription. Also, remember that the availability of local channels may vary depending on your location.

Streaming Services That Include Fox News

As mentioned earlier, several streaming services offer Fox News as part of their channel lineups. These services provide a convenient way to watch live TV over the internet, without the need for a traditional cable subscription. Sling TV is one of the most popular options, offering Fox News in its Sling Blue package. Sling TV is known for its affordable pricing and customizable channel lineups. You can choose from a variety of add-on packages to tailor your subscription to your specific interests. YouTube TV is another great option, offering a comprehensive selection of channels, including Fox News. YouTube TV also includes unlimited DVR storage, allowing you to record your favorite shows and watch them later. Hulu + Live TV is a popular choice for those who already subscribe to Hulu’s on-demand service. It bundles live TV with Hulu’s extensive library of movies and TV shows. Hulu + Live TV also offers a variety of add-on channels, such as HBO and Showtime. FuboTV is geared towards sports fans, with a wide range of sports channels available, including Fox News. FuboTV also offers 4K streaming for select events, providing a high-quality viewing experience. When choosing a streaming service, it’s important to consider factors such as pricing, channel lineup, and features. Most services offer free trials, so you can test them out before committing to a subscription.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Even with the best apps and streaming services, you may occasionally encounter technical issues. Here are some common problems and how to troubleshoot them. If you’re having trouble streaming video, the first thing to check is your internet connection. Make sure you have a stable and reliable Wi-Fi or cellular connection. Try restarting your router or modem to see if that resolves the issue. If you’re still having problems, try closing and reopening the app or streaming service. This can often fix minor glitches. If the app is crashing or freezing, try clearing the cache and data. This will remove any temporary files that may be causing the issue. On Android devices, you can do this in the app settings. On iOS devices, you may need to uninstall and reinstall the app. If you’re having trouble logging in, double-check your username and password. Make sure you’re using the correct credentials for your cable provider or streaming service. If you’ve forgotten your password, you can usually reset it through the app or website. If you’re still having problems, contact the customer support for your cable provider or streaming service. They may be able to help you troubleshoot the issue. Finally, make sure your device is up to date with the latest software updates. These updates often include bug fixes and performance improvements that can resolve common issues.
